This Friday, we organized a seminar with the Korea Institute for International Economic Policy focusing on the Afro-Asian partnership, to commemorate the 60th Anniversary of the Establishment of Diplomatic Relations between Korea and Morocco.
How did it go? After the introductory remarks of His Excellency Mr. Chung Keeyong, Ambassador of the Republic of Korea to Morocco, 14 Korean and Moroccan experts shared their perspectives on the challenges and opportunities of the economic relationship and agendas for further cooperation in Africa of both countries, before addressing the changes in international relations and dynamics of regional integration in Asia and Africa. Both panels ended with an interactive discussion with the audience.
The seminar ended with the closing remarks of the President of the Korea Institute for International Economic Policy, Kim Heung Chong, and the Executive President of the Policy Center for the New South, Karim El Aynaoui.
